Overview

Stewart & Stevenson is Now Hiring a Electrical Assembler I at 10750 Telge Road Houston, TX 77095.

 

Responsible for performing standard assembly processes, reworks and repairs on manufactured equipment and products.

Responsibilities

  • Assemble standard equipment and products under general supervision and in accordance with standard operating procedures.
  • Read, interpret, and follow blueprints, diagrams, schematics, engineering drawings, specifications, bill of materials, and other written instructions or procedures to accurately assemble equipment and products.
  • Perform quality work checks to ensure the product meets quality standards.
  • Identify product defects and complete appropriate documentation when defects are identified.
  • Perform all necessary documentation in a timely manner.
  • Confer with supervisor regarding quality or procedure problems.
  • Rework and/or repair assembled equipment and products according to engineering specification changes.
  • Perform all work in accordance with quality standards and established safety procedures.
  • Maintain a clean and safe work area.

Qualifications

  • High School Graduate or General Education Degree (GED) and two to ten years related experience.
